I'm hoping to get back to triathlon post bilateral mastectomy etc. I'm trying to decide whether to have nipple reconstruction (not helped by radiotx to one side) or whether to just settle with 3d tattoos. My question to you active ladies is, of those of you who have had nipple reconstruction, did you find it problematic with running? Did it rub on your sports bra or bleed? Did it flatten out excessively? Also, how long did you have to wait post reconstruction before you were allowed to run again?

    I had nipples and also areola grafts.  I was able to exercise again in about a week.  THe areola grafts took a long time to heal but I just kept gauze on them.  My nipples did flatten a lot but they are still there a little.  If I wear a t-shirt with no bra, you can see them a little but if I put a jog bra on you can't see them through. I don't do triathlons but I do teach aerobics and run 6 miles a few days a week with no issues.

    I have 3D nip tattoos by Vinnie Myers and I love them.  It was not "settling" at all - I actively chose them for 2 reasons - to save myself a surgery and to avoid having "headlights on" all the time.  And you can run right after having the nip tattoos - no waiting period.
